Healthy Eating Tips and the Foundation of a Balanced Diet

Before diving into specific foods, it's important to understand the big picture. The most effective approach to nutrition is one that focuses on whole, unprocessed foods. This is one of the most fundamental Healthy Eating Tips. Think of foods that are as close to their natural state as possible: f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ean proteins. These foods are naturally rich in the nutrients your body needs to thrive, including fiber, vitamins, and minerals, without the added sugars, sodium, and unhealthy fats often found in highly processed items.

A key part of this approach is to be mindful of portion sizes. Even healthy foods should be consumed in appropriate amounts. Listening to your body's hunger and fullness cues is a powerful skill. This means eating when you're hungry and stopping when you're satisfied, not stuffed. This is one of the most intuitive Healthy Eating Tips you can practice. Healthy Eating Tips for Choosing Smart Carbohydrates

Carbohydrates are your body's primary source of energy. They fuel your brain, muscles, and every cell in your body. However, not all carbs are created equal. This is a crucial distinction in any set of Healthy Eating Tips.

  • Complex Carbohydrates: These are found in whole foods like oats, brown rice, quinoa, sweet potatoes, and beans. They are rich in fiber and are digested more slowly, providing a steady release of energy.
  • Simple Carbohydrates: These are found in foods like sugar, white bread, and sugary drinks. They are digested quickly, which can lead to rapid spikes and crashes in blood sugar levels.

A key component of complex carbs is fiber, which itself has two forms. Soluble fiber (in oats, apples, and beans) dissolves in water to form a gel, which can help with fullness and support healthy cholesterol levels. Insoluble fiber (in whole grains and vegetables) adds bulk to stool, promoting regularity. A diet rich in both types of fiber is a key principle of sound Healthy Eating Tips.

Healthy Eating Tips for Picking Lean Proteins

Protein is essential for building and repairing tissues, making enzymes and hormones, and supporting immune function. It's a vital part of every cell in your body. Good sources of protein include:

  • Lean meats, poultry, and fish
  • Eggs and dairy products
  • Legumes like beans, lentils, and chickpeas
  • Nuts and seeds
  • Tofu and other soy products

Including a source of protein with every meal is one of the most important Healthy Eating Tips to remember, as it can help you feel full and satisfied, which can be helpful for weight management.

Healthy Eating Tips for Including Healthy Fats

Fats have gotten a bad rap in the past, but they are an essential nutrient that plays many critical roles, including supporting brain health, absorbing certain vitamins (A, D, E, and K), and producing hormones. The key is to focus on healthy, unsaturated fats. This is another one of the core Healthy Eating Tips.

  • Unsaturated Fats: Found in avocados, olive oil, nuts, and seeds, these are considered heart-healthy fats. This category includes omega-3 fatty acids (found in fatty fish like salmon, flaxseeds, and walnuts), which are particularly beneficial.
  • Saturated and Trans Fats: Found in many processed foods, fried foods, and fatty cuts of meat, these should be consumed in moderation.

Choosing healthy fats is a smart strategy when applying these Healthy Eating Tips.

Healthy Eating Tips for Proper Hydration

Water is essential for every single function in your body. It helps to transport nutrients, regulate body temperature, and remove waste. Staying properly hydrated is one of the most fundamental yet often overlooked Healthy Eating Tips. Aim to drink plenty of water throughout the day. Sometimes, we mistake thirst for hunger, so staying hydrated can also help with managing cravings. This is one of the most basic Healthy Eating Tips.

Healthy Eating Tips for Mindful Eating

In our busy lives, we often eat on the go or while distracted. Practicing mindful eating means paying attention to your food and how your body feels. Slow down, savor each bite, and notice your hunger and fullness signals. This involves putting away distractions like your phone or the TV and truly focusing on your meal. This is one of the most powerful Healthy Eating Tips for developing a better relationship with food.

Healthy Eating Tips for Meal Planning

Planning your meals ahead of time can be a game-changer. It helps you make healthier choices and avoid the temptation of less nutritious convenience foods. Even simple planning, like deciding on your dinners for the week, can make a big difference. This is one of the most practical Healthy Eating Tips for busy people.

Healthy Eating Tips for Navigating the Grocery Store

Your healthy eating journey starts at the grocery store. Here are a few Healthy Eating Tips to help you make the best choices.

  • Shop the Perimeter: The outer aisles of the grocery store are typically where you'll find whole foods like fresh produce, lean meats, and dairy.
  • Read the Labels: Pay attention to the ingredients list and the nutrition facts panel. Look for foods with short, recognizable ingredient lists and be mindful of added sugars and sodium.
  • Don't Shop Hungry: Shopping on an empty stomach can lead to impulse buys of less healthy items.

Healthy Eating Tips for a Sample Day of Eating

To see how these principles can come together, here is a sample day of eating that incorporates the Healthy Eating Tips we've discussed:

  • Breakfast: A bowl of oatmeal (complex carb) made with milk (protein/fat), topped with a handful of berries (micronutrients/fiber) and a sprinkle of walnuts (protein/healthy fat).
  • Lunch: A large salad with a base of spinach (micronutrients), topped with grilled chicken (lean protein), chickpeas (complex carb/protein), cucumber, tomatoes, and a vinaigrette made with olive oil (healthy fat).
  • Snack: An apple (complex carb/fiber) with a tablespoon of almond butter (protein/healthy fat).
  • Dinner: A baked salmon fillet (lean protein/healthy fat) with a side of roasted broccoli (micronutrients/fiber) and a serving of quinoa (complex carb/protein).
